The employee contribution rate for this group is subject to Government Code Section 20687, which provides that employee retirement contribution rates shall be half of the normal cost of CalPERS retirement benefits, which is currently 10.5 percent of compensation in excess of $238 per month. While states statutory obligation to adjust retirement funding based on annual rates set by CalPERScontinues (Government Code section 20814),the salary base applied to the incremental rate change is annually setin the state budget to the CSU 2013-14 pensionable payroll level as reported by the State Controllers Office.
